Validea's Leading IT Stocks Inspired by Peter Lynch - August 18, 2025
Top Rated IT Stocks: Validea's P/E/Growth Investor model highlights QUALCOMM INC, APPLIED MATERIALS INC, and FORTINET INC as top-rated stocks with a score of 91%, indicating strong interest based on their fundamentals and valuations.
Company Profiles: Qualcomm specializes in wireless technologies including 3G to 5G connectivity; Applied Materials provides equipment for semiconductor and display industries; Fortinet focuses on cybersecurity solutions integrating networking and security.
Other Notable Stocks: MONOLITHIC POWER SYSTEMS INC and SUPER MICRO COMPUTER INC received ratings of 74%, suggesting moderate interest according to the investment strategy.
About Peter Lynch: Renowned mutual fund manager Peter Lynch achieved significant returns with his common-sense investment approach, which is now utilized by Validea to analyze stocks based on his strategies.

- Quarterly Dividend Announcement: Monolithic Power Systems (MPWR) declares a quarterly dividend of $2.00 per share, consistent with previous distributions, indicating the company's stable cash flow and profitability, which helps bolster investor confidence.
- Dividend Payment Timeline: The dividend is payable on July 15, with a record date of June 30 and an ex-dividend date also on June 30, ensuring shareholders receive timely returns and further solidifying the shareholder base.
- Enterprise Data Growth Target: MPWR raises its enterprise data growth floor to approximately 85% while targeting a capacity of $6 billion, reflecting the company's proactive response to market demand and enhanced expansion capabilities.
- Market Reaction Analysis: Despite strong performance in Q1, the stock price has slid, indicating market caution regarding future growth, prompting investors to closely monitor the company's performance in a competitive landscape.

- Stock Surge: Marvell Technology shares surged 32.71% to close at $290.79, driven by endorsements from Nvidia's CEO and the launch of the AI-focused Teralynx T100 switch, highlighting strong market interest in AI infrastructure demand.
- Volume Spike: The company saw trading volume reach 102 million shares, which is 257% above the three-month average of 28.5 million shares, indicating robust investor interest in Marvell's growth potential.
- Strong Financial Performance: Marvell reported record fiscal first-quarter revenue of $2.418 billion and expects custom chip revenue to exceed $10 billion by fiscal 2029, showcasing its strong growth potential in the AI and cloud data center markets.
- Elevated Market Expectations: With Nvidia's high praise for Marvell and their collaboration, market expectations for Marvell's future growth have significantly increased, prompting investors to closely monitor upcoming financial results and customer updates to validate the performance of its AI connectivity products.
